Why Do You Want Plastic Surgery?

Should I Get Plastic Surgery? Dr. MenachofBefore you begin researching experienced surgeons and gathering questions to ask during your initial consultations, reflect on why you are thinking about the procedure in the first place. Below are the top three reasons why people consider plastic surgery – do you relate to any of these items?

  1. To boost self-esteem.
    Almost everyone in their lifetime feels insecure about their facial features – whether as a result of genetics, trauma, or aging. Low self-esteem can be tied to cosmetic issues, and this lack of confidence can affect your emotional state, relationships, and professional and social life. Having a body that you are proud of can boost confidence – your goal is to be comfortable in your own skin.
  2. To reverse the signs of aging.
    We cannot control or stop our physical aging process, and the cosmetic side effects that come along with it – wrinkles, age spots, skin sagging, etc. Many patients are seeking to preserve their youth and unify their inward vitality with their outward appearance.
  3. Fixing a physical and comfort issue.
    Patients often look to plastic surgery to restore the proper functioning of an area of the body, such as blocked breathing through the nose or damage to the facial structure.

 

It may be obvious to you why you want plastic surgery, but it’s important to consider where this insecurity is stemming from. Have you always wanted your nose to look differently or is someone in your life influencing you to make a change? Did you recently experience a difficult life event and are looking for a way to feel better about yourself? If this reasoning sounds familiar, you may want to give yourself more time before moving forward with any facial procedures. While plastic surgery can improve your confidence, it always brings the best results and highest satisfaction when done for the right reasons. The procedure should be for you, not for anyone else, and should only happen once you’re prepared. Younger patients may have additional considerations before plastic surgery.

If you have considered surgery for a long time,  it can be beneficial to look into non-surgical options as well. They can be just as effective and involve less risks. An experienced plastic surgeon will be able to discuss non-surgical solutions for you, along with surgical, and help determine what next steps are right for you to accomplish your goals.

Ask Yourself These Questions Before Your Initial Consultation

Before you meet with your facial plastic surgeon, ask yourself the following questions to get a better picture of your desires and expectations :

  • What’s bothering me?
    Once you have established your main concerns, your surgeon will be able to suggest specific procedures that will address these particular areas. It’s important that you prioritize and decide what matters most to you. Your surgeon can suggest a number of issues to address, but if it isn’t the thing that bothers you the most, you won’t be happy with the results.
  • What do I want to look like after surgery?
    Your expectations determine which procedure will work. If you are seeking a perfect appearance or dramatic alterations, then multiple surgeries will probably be needed to accomplish your complete vision. However, if you’re looking for specific improvement in particular areas, there are less invasive (and less expensive) ways to accomplish this.
  • How much recovery time do I have?
    Recovery time after surgery depends on the procedure performed. Minimal recovery after a facelift is often about 2 weeks, but healing time after a rhinoplasty can often take several months before it is considered healed and the appearance is final. You may need more time if complications arise, so it’s good to consider your window.
  • What can I afford? Who is around to help me recover?
    While you may want a full facelift, you may not have the time or the resources required. If you don’t have the time or resources to get surgery right away, there are many non-surgical options that can help improve your appearance and postpone surgery.

 

The answers to these questions will help you determine whether or not plastic surgery is the right choice, as well as which procedures would benefit you the most.

Plastic Surgery Alternatives – Non-Surgical Options with Big Results

While surgery often sounds like the fastest or easiest option, it is not right for everyone. Consider all of your options with an experienced surgeon.

Injectables

Injectables add volume and postpone surgery. Injectables have come a long way. In the past, injectables were primarily used to fill lines, but they didn’t actually produce a more youthful appearance. An aging appearance is caused by both a lack of volume, and by the pull of sagging tissues shifting the remaining volume into the wrong places. Adding the right kind of volume into the proper areas of the face creates a youthful contour and fullness, making the face appear younger and revitalized. With injectables, one can achieve a more youthful appearance without surgery. These injectable procedures can even postpone surgery for 5-10 years, and sometimes forever.

Some things to keep in mind as you’re searching for someone to perform an injectable procedure:

  • Focus on the results this person is able to achieve. While there are many products on the market, your injector’s ability to inject the right amount of the right product in the right place is the most important factor.
  • Injections are not about filling lines. This is an outdated approach and results in a face that looks very unnatural. Look at the results of your chosen provider to determine if you like their work.
  • Injections that are done well recreate youthful facial proportions by adding volume in appropriate places. This technique will enhance your most attractive facial features.

Lasers

Lasers can take years off your appearance. Studies show that, trans-culturally, one of the main things viewed as indicators of youth and attractiveness is the evenness of one’s skin tone. Lasers are able to tighten facial skin, soften the texture, even skin tone, and improve overall skin quality with little or no down time and a smaller cost. This procedure is performed in-office and may be able to give you the rejuvenated look you’re searching for without any surgery.

What to look for when choosing a laser treatment provider:

  • Most laser centers have lasers that treat the entire body. Total body lasers are not as effective on the delicate skin of the face and neck. Seek a provider that has lasers designed specifically for the face and neck.
  • The ability of the person operating the laser is much more important than the laser itself. Use a center with providers who have experience and a proven history of achieving great results.
  • Look at before and after pictures to see if you like the results you see. Talk with current patients to see what their experience was like.

Skin Care Products

Skin care products prevent and treat aging. Topical skincare solutions are another less expensive and simple option to help improve skin quality and tone. With the right skin care product, you can prevent or improve sun damage and aging in your face and neck.

When purchasing skincare products, you should:

  • Buy from someone you know and trust will help you find the right solution, from start to finish.
  • Buy products that have data showing that the product will actually change your skin.
  • Buy products that you know you will use on a regular basis.

 

Sometimes, Surgery is the Answer

Realistically, there are some things that cannot be accomplished with anything but surgery. Whether or not you need a surgical procedure will depend on the degree of improvement desired, what your expectations are, and what specific area you are concerned about. Scheduling a consultation with your facial plastic surgeon and preparing before your consultation will help you gain a clearer understanding of your options.

Choose a Surgeon You Trust

It is very important to find a surgeon you trust to help you determine exactly what options will work for you. Find a surgeon that will listen and talk with you, someone who will offer you various options and show you various results. Ask to see before and after pictures and make sure you like the results you see and that you trust your surgeon’s ability to take care of the issues that concern you.
